Endocrine effects of trypanosomiasis: recent studies.
Abstract
The effects of nagana on the thyroid, gonads, adrenal glands, pancreas and pituitary of goats are briefly reviewed. It is concluded that the changes arise from hypothalamic impairment, leading to panhypopituitarism. Mention is also made of studies of other trypanosome species, in animals and man.
